The vast majority of UK M&A practitioners believe new technologies should enable greater analytical capability in the due diligence process over the next five years. How else can technology help them and in what areas?

Our new report surveyed UK M&A practitioners from corporates, private equity firms, investments banks, and law and professional services firms, to find out:

  • How digitally mature and technologically sophisticated is the M&A, due diligence, and asset marketing process in the UK?
  • How can technology benefit and advance other areas of M&A in the UK?
  • How are dealmakers in the UK using technology to overcome challenges?
  • Which technologies will transform the M&A process the most by 2025?
